Covid dividends cuts push retail traders into leveraged ETFs in hunt for income

Q1 2021 payouts lower than previous year

clock • 1 min read

Dividend cuts seen across the FTSE 100 and FTSE 250 in response to the impact of the coronavirus pandemic has pushed greater numbers of retail investors into leveraged ETF strategies to replace the lost income.
